Monday, 22 October 2007. Plea to the UN to help Street Children. Campaigners highlight deaths of Street Children at UN. 15/4/03 - By staff writers - Ekklesia. In an oral statement to the United Nations Human Rights Commission in Geneva, a Christian campaign group has highlighted the habitual killing of street children in Brazil, Honduras and Guatemala. In Salvador alone, the capital of Brazil's Bahia state, the Jubilee Campaign said that between 1991 and 2000, 1,453 children and youth were murdered.
